About the Book:
To read a good book on nano science and technology, the readers should have a reasonable grasp of quantum mechanics, which is dealt with in the first chapter in some detail. Then, two chapters are devoted on how to make different types of nano materials that are useful for various applications with their mechanical properties. Three more chapters deal with the most important magnetic, electronic and optical properties of nano materials citing the most useful and the most well-studied materials of importance today. From these chapters, a future direction on the type of experimental insights can be obtained, and this should ultimately trigger theoretical work in the realm of nano science and technology for all concerned.

In the final chapter, the author deals with the novel technique such as sol-gel and many other methods that have been popular in recent times, along with a survey on nano-optics, nano-magnetics and nano-electronics. All these subjects are attracting a lot of attention of the scientists and technologists on the one hand and on the other hand, both undergraduate and postgraduate students in various universities and institutes.


About the Author:
Dr. A.K. Bandyopadhyay, now a Professor at the Govt. College of Engineering&Ceramic Technology, Kolkata, has a long association with nano materials and related subjects for over 25 years both in India and in the international arena.

After obtaining B.Tech. in Ceramics from Calcutta University in 1971 and M.Tech. in Metallurgy from I.I.T., Kanpur, in 1974, he did his Ph.D. from Sheffield University, U.K., in 1977 on Amorphous Materials. After a post-doctoral work on Solid State Battery Systems at Sussex University (UK), he worked as a scientist in CNRS Materials Science Laboratory at Montpellier for six years in collaboration with various renowned laboratories in Europe and USA.

After working with various multinational companies and gaining useful industrial experience, he has again come back to teaching and research on various aspects of nano technology including theoretical research on nano ferroelectrics and photonic materials during the last six years with an active collaboration with some universities in the USA. He has more than 50 publications in international journals and he teaches Quantum Mechanics, Solid-state Physics and Glass Science at the moment.

Nanofluidics: Nanoscience and Nanotechnology (RSC Nanoscience and Nanotechnology)
by: Joshua B. Edel, Andrew J. de Mello
Product Description:

In his celebrated lecture at the APS meeting in 1959, Richard Feynman pondered the potential of miniaturization in the physical sciences and proposed a variety of new nano-tools. Since then, many of these predictions have become reality including the development and application of nanofluidics. This timely book fills a gap in the current reference literature in this exciting and growing field and is dedicated to the field of nanofluidics with a focus on bioanalytical applications. These nanoscale analytical instruments employ micromachined features and are able to manipulate fluid samples with high precision and efficiency.

Polymer Electrolyte Fuel Cell Durability
by: Felix N. Büchi, Minoru Inaba, Thomas J. Schmidt

Product Description:

This book will cover one of the most important aspects of fuel cell research and development, fuel cell durability. The rather broad topic of fuel cell durability will be covered from different viewpoints. First, the durability and degradation issues of catalyst materials (both anode and cathode catalysts) will be described in individual contributions as well as stability aspects from carbon support materials. A following chapter is completely dedicated to important topics from membrane materials, i.e., chemical and physical degradation as well durability from newly developed hydrocarbon membranes. After discussion of stability and durability topics from gas diffusion layer materials and bipolar plate materials, a large part of the book will cover various aspects from membrane electrode assemblies, i.e., low and high temperature MEAs as well as DMFC MEAs. Since MEA Cost and Durability are heavily linked, this topic will be discussed one contribution. In the consecutive chapter on MEA and stack operation, the impact of contaminants (e.g. in the gas streams or water for humidification) on MEA and stack lifetime will be described. Furthermore, some information will be given on reliability and predictive testing of MEAs and stacks.

Device Applications of Silicon Nanocrystals and Nanostructures (Nanostructure Science and Technology)
by: Nobuyoshi Koshida

Product Description:
Recent developments in the technology of silicon nanocrystals and silicon nanostructures, where quantum-size effects are important, are systematically described including examples of device applications. Due to the strong quantum confinement effect, the material properties are freed from the usual indirect- or direct-bandgap regime, and the optical, electrical, thermal, and chemical properties of these nanocrystalline and nanostructured semiconductors are drastically changed from those of bulk silicon. In addition to efficient visible luminescence, various other useful material functions are induced in nanocrystalline silicon and periodic silicon nanostructures. Some novel devices and applications, in fields such as photonics (electroluminescence diode, microcavity, and waveguide), electronics (single-electron device, spin transistor, nonvolatile memory, and ballistic electron emitter), acoustics, and biology, have been developed by the use of these quantum-induced functions in ways different from the conventional scaling principle for ULSI.

Nanotubes and Nanofibers (Advanced Materials)
by: Yury Gogotsi (Editor)

Editorial Description:

With carbon nanotubes at the nexus of nanomaterials research over the last few years, Nanotubes and Nanofibers provides a look at cutting-edge developments in carbon and inorganic nanotubes, nanofibers, and their properties. The book features contributions from well-known pioneers of continuous nanofibers, carbon nanotube research, inorganic nanotubes and commercialization. It offers a well-rounded perspective on the advances leading to improved nanomaterial properties for a range of new devices and applications including electronic devices, structural composites, hydrogen and gas storage, electrodes in electrochemical energy-storage systems, sorbents, and filters. Edited by a renowned authority in the field, this text is ideal for professionals, scientists and graduate students working with nanotubes, nanofibers, and other nanomaterials.
